想要快速掌握Python編程,成為技術(shù)大牛嗎?沈芯語將為你揭示高效學(xué)習(xí)Python的秘訣!通過本文,你將了解如何系統(tǒng)性地學(xué)習(xí)Python,掌握關(guān)鍵技巧,并應(yīng)用于實(shí)際項(xiàng)目中。無論你是初學(xué)者還是有一定基礎(chǔ)的開發(fā)者,沈芯語的指導(dǎo)都將助你迅速提升編程能力,輕松應(yīng)對各種技術(shù)挑戰(zhàn)。
沈芯語的Python學(xué)習(xí)路徑
在沈芯語的指導(dǎo)下,學(xué)習(xí)Python不再是一件難事。她強(qiáng)調(diào),首先要明確學(xué)習(xí)目標(biāo),無論是為了數(shù)據(jù)分析、Web開發(fā)還是人工智能,都需要有清晰的方向。接下來,沈芯語建議從基礎(chǔ)語法入手,逐步深入到高級特性。她推薦的學(xué)習(xí)資源包括官方文檔、經(jīng)典教材以及在線課程。通過系統(tǒng)的學(xué)習(xí),你將能夠掌握Python的核心概念,如變量、數(shù)據(jù)類型、控制結(jié)構(gòu)、函數(shù)、模塊和面向?qū)ο缶幊獭?/p>
沈芯語特別指出,實(shí)踐是學(xué)習(xí)Python的關(guān)鍵。她鼓勵(lì)學(xué)習(xí)者通過編寫小程序來鞏固所學(xué)知識,并逐步參與到開源項(xiàng)目中。這不僅能夠提升編程能力,還能積累實(shí)際項(xiàng)目經(jīng)驗(yàn)。此外,沈芯語還強(qiáng)調(diào),要善于利用社區(qū)資源,如Stack Overflow、GitHub等,這些平臺上有大量的問題解答和開源代碼,能夠幫助你快速解決問題,提升學(xué)習(xí)效率。
沈芯語的Python進(jìn)階技巧
掌握了Python的基礎(chǔ)知識后,沈芯語建議學(xué)習(xí)者進(jìn)一步探索Python的高級特性。她提到,Python的裝飾器、生成器、上下文管理器等高級特性,能夠極大地提升代碼的簡潔性和可讀性。此外,沈芯語還強(qiáng)調(diào),要熟悉Python的標(biāo)準(zhǔn)庫和第三方庫,如NumPy、Pandas、Django等,這些庫能夠幫助你快速實(shí)現(xiàn)復(fù)雜功能,提升開發(fā)效率。
沈芯語特別指出,代碼優(yōu)化是Python進(jìn)階的重要一環(huán)。她建議學(xué)習(xí)者掌握Python的性能分析工具,如cProfile、line_profiler等,通過這些工具,你可以找出代碼中的性能瓶頸,并進(jìn)行優(yōu)化。此外,沈芯語還強(qiáng)調(diào),要關(guān)注代碼的可維護(hù)性,通過編寫清晰的注釋、遵循PEP 8編碼規(guī)范,以及使用版本控制工具,如Git,來確保代碼的質(zhì)量和可維護(hù)性。
沈芯語的Python項(xiàng)目實(shí)戰(zhàn)
在沈芯語的指導(dǎo)下,學(xué)習(xí)者將通過實(shí)際項(xiàng)目來鞏固和提升Python編程能力。她建議,可以選擇一些中小型項(xiàng)目,如博客系統(tǒng)、在線商城、數(shù)據(jù)分析工具等,這些項(xiàng)目能夠涵蓋Python的多個(gè)應(yīng)用領(lǐng)域。通過項(xiàng)目實(shí)戰(zhàn),你將能夠?qū)⑺鶎W(xué)知識應(yīng)用于實(shí)際場景,提升解決實(shí)際問題的能力。
沈芯語特別強(qiáng)調(diào),項(xiàng)目開發(fā)過程中要注重團(tuán)隊(duì)協(xié)作和項(xiàng)目管理。她建議學(xué)習(xí)者掌握敏捷開發(fā)方法,如Scrum,通過迭代開發(fā)、持續(xù)集成和持續(xù)交付,來確保項(xiàng)目的順利進(jìn)行。此外,沈芯語還指出,要善于利用項(xiàng)目管理工具,如Jira、Trello等,這些工具能夠幫助你更好地管理項(xiàng)目進(jìn)度和任務(wù)分配。
沈芯語的Python職業(yè)發(fā)展建議
沈芯語認(rèn)為,Python作為一門通用編程語言,具有廣泛的應(yīng)用前景。她建議學(xué)習(xí)者根據(jù)自己的興趣和職業(yè)規(guī)劃,選擇適合自己的發(fā)展方向。無論是數(shù)據(jù)科學(xué)、Web開發(fā)、自動化測試還是人工智能,Python都能夠?yàn)槟闾峁?qiáng)大的支持。沈芯語特別指出,要不斷提升自己的技術(shù)能力,通過參加技術(shù)會議、閱讀技術(shù)博客、參與開源項(xiàng)目等方式,來保持技術(shù)的前沿性。
此外,沈芯語還強(qiáng)調(diào),要注重軟技能的培養(yǎng)。她建議學(xué)習(xí)者提升溝通能力、團(tuán)隊(duì)協(xié)作能力和問題解決能力,這些軟技能在職業(yè)發(fā)展中同樣重要。通過不斷提升自己的技術(shù)能力和軟技能,你將能夠在Python領(lǐng)域取得更大的成就,成為真正的技術(shù)大牛。